Concrete mudjacking services involve the process of raising and leveling sunken or uneven concrete slabs by injecting a specialized mixture beneath the surface. The material used typically consists of a slurry made from a combination of water, cement, soil, and other aggregates, which is pumped into voids beneath the concrete. Once injected, the mixture lifts the slab to its proper position, restoring its original alignment and stability. This method provides a less invasive and more cost-effective alternative to replacing entire sections of concrete, making it a popular choice for repairing sidewalks, driveways, and other flat surfaces.

The primary problems that concrete mudjacking addresses include uneven surfaces, cracks, and sinking slabs that can pose safety hazards or cause functional issues. When concrete shifts or settles over time due to soil erosion, poor compaction, or changes in moisture levels, it can lead to tripping hazards, water pooling, or further structural damage. Mudjacking helps to stabilize the affected slabs, preventing further deterioration and improving the overall safety and usability of the area. It is often used to correct issues that develop gradually, helping property owners avoid more extensive and costly repairs down the line.

Cost Range - The typical cost for concrete mudjacking services varies between $500 and $1,500 per project. Factors such as the size of the area and local rates influence the final price. For example, repairing a small slab may be closer to $500, while larger areas could approach $1,500.

Pricing Factors - Costs depend on the extent of the damage, the thickness of the concrete, and access difficulty. In Savage, MN, prices generally range from $4 to $8 per square foot. Some projects may cost more if additional preparation or materials are needed.

Average Expenses - On average, homeowners spend around $1,000 for mudjacking a typical driveway or sidewalk section. Larger or more complex repairs can increase the expense, potentially reaching up to $2,000 or more. Local pros provide estimates based on specific project details.

Cost Variability - Prices for concrete mudjacking services can vary significantly depending on the contractor and project scope. Variations of 10-20% are common, reflecting differences in labor, materials, and site conditions. Contact local service providers for tailored quotes.

What is concrete mudjacking? Concrete mudjacking is a process that involves injecting a slurry mixture beneath a sunken or uneven concrete slab to lift and level it, restoring its stability and appearance.

How long does mudjacking typically last? The durability of mudjacking depends on various factors, but many repairs can last several years when performed by experienced local contractors.

Is mudjacking suitable for all types of concrete surfaces? Mudjacking is generally effective for dri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ors, but a professional assessment can determine its suitability for specific situations.

What are the benefits of choosing mudjacking over replacement? Mudjacking is often less invasive, more cost-effective, and quicker than replacing concrete slabs, with minimal disruption to the surrounding area.
